Spezifikationen

Package Tray
Series Cyclone® V SE
ProductStatus Active
Architecture MCU, FPGA
CoreProcessor Dual ARM® Cortex®-A9 MPCore™ with CoreSight™
RAMSize 64KB
Peripherals DMA, POR, WDT
Connectivity CANbus, EBI/EMI, Ethernet, I²C, MMC/SD/SDIO, SPI, UART/USART, USB OTG
Speed 800MHz
PrimaryAttributes FPGA - 40K Logic Elements
OperatingTemperature -40°C ~ 100°C (TJ)
Package/Case 672-FBGA
